Zadie Smith - White Teeth
A vibrant and expansive debut, White Teeth by Zadie Smith is a richly comic exploration of identity, immigration, and multicultural Britain. Spanning generations and cultures, the novel follows two families in London as their lives intertwine, grappling with history, religion, and the search for belonging.
